Output 95520de4d58e6edab0e0e0ef3a801d5cf8e29edc4b6899c1c4136f124babad11:53

value
55954
script pubkey
OP_0 OP_PUSHBYTES_20 71dfada29cb7c5eefcb27e097e470f0a26d6426e
address
bc1qw806mg5uklz7al9j0cyhu3c0pgndvsnwg3csyj
transaction
95520de4d58e6edab0e0e0ef3a801d5cf8e29edc4b6899c1c4136f124babad11
confirmations
202386
spent
true